ABNORMALLY HIGH TIDES which may lead to sea water flooding of low-lying coastal areas likely between Southport and Tasman Island. Tides are likely to rise well above the normal high tide mark during Sunday evening high tide. Locations which may be affected include Hobart, Huonville, Geeveston, Dover, Dodges Ferry and Lauderdale.
The State Emergency Service advises that people should:
- Supervise children closely.
- Check that family and neighbours are aware of warnings.
- Manage pets and livestock.
- Do not walk, ride or drive through flood waters.
- Be prepared in case of power outages and report any outages to TasNetworks on 132 004.
- Listen to the ABC radio or check https://www.ses.tas.gov.au for further advice.
- For emergency assistance contact the SES on 132500.
